NFL Playoffs, Lions At Saints: Final Injury Report

The Detroit Lions have a total of 11 players listed on this week's injury report. One of the players is doubtful and the other 10 are probable. Here's the rundown:

Detroit Lions

RB Kevin Smith (Ankle/Knee) - Probable

WR Calvin Johnson (Achilles) - Probable

DE Willie Young (Ankle) - Probable

DE Cliff Avril (Back) - Probable

DT Nick Fairley (Foot) - Probable

DT Corey Williams (Hip) - Probable

CB Aaron Berry (Shoulder) - Probable

CB Chris Houston (Hand/Knee) - Probable

CB Alphonso Smith (Foot) - Probable

S Chris Harris (Back) - Doubtful

S Louis Delmas (Knee) - Probable

Considering we are this far into the season, I'd say it's pretty good that the Lions will be down only one player going into the wild-card round, and he's not even a starter with Delmas returning. All things considered, that's pretty good, especially when you consider how many injury issues the Lions have dealt with this season.

New Orleans Saints

WR Lance Moore (Hamstring) - Out

WR Robert Meachem (Knee) - Probable

TE John Gilmore (Toe) - Out

LB Jonathan Casillas (Knee) - Out

LB Jonathan Vilma (Knee) - Probable

S Malcolm Jenkins (Neck) - Probable

S Jonathan Amaya (Shoulder) - Probable
